Jestem programistą konserwacji i pracuję z dość dużą listą technologii co miesiąc, jeśli nie codziennie. Na przykład jestem kompetentny (oczywiście nie jestem ekspertem) w następujących językach:
- Java (w tym J2EE)
- DO#
- VB6
- ASP Classic
Kiedy idę do pracy nad moim CV, ile technologii powinienem wymienić? Wymienienie ich wszystkich wydaje się bezcelowe, a nawet problem. Nie lubię czytać obszernych list technologii, kiedy czytam wznawiam. Ile powinienem wymienić i jak wybrać?
Odpowiedzi:
Wymień je wszystkie na liście oddzielonej przecinkami (nie wypunktowaniem) w pierwszym lub drugim akapicie CV. Ankieterzy lubią widzieć szerokie doświadczenie, więc im więcej, tym lepiej. A oto mała rada: pomiń „oczywiście nie jestem ekspertem”.
Jesteś programistą „konserwacyjnym”. Czy wiesz co to znaczy? Oznacza to, że masz trudne problemy. Zbudowanie systemu od podstaw to prosta sprawa. Utrzymanie systemu działającego na długich dystansach jest trudne. Nie doceniaj siebie.
źródło
Prawdopodobnie nie ma limitu liczby. Ograniczenie polega na tym, czy naprawdę możesz ich użyć i czy potrafisz odpowiedzieć na podstawowe pytania dotyczące tych technologii. Nie ma nic gorszego niż lista technologii bez możliwości wykazania, że wiesz, jak z niej korzystać.
Czynnikiem ograniczającym może być to, jak dobry jesteś w technologii? Jeśli potrafisz pisać programy we wszystkich, zdecydowanie je wypisz. Ale jeśli potrafisz tylko odczytać kod w którymkolwiek z nich, to prawdopodobnie nie jest dobrym wyborem, aby wymienić taką technologię - możesz o tym wspomnieć podczas wywiadu. Potrafię także czytać programy VB.NET, ale nie umieszczam VB.NET w moim CV.
Ostatni punkt dotyczy tylko technologii, których chcesz używać na co dzień. Czy jesteś gotowy, aby zostać pełnoetatowym programistą VB6? Na przykład nie wspominam o Sharepoint w moim CV, ponieważ go nienawidzę.
Edytuj na podstawie komentarza:
Istnieją dwa rodzaje CV / CV, które muszą być ściśle zróżnicowane:
Pisanie CV i listu motywacyjnego to osobna umiejętność. Pamiętaj, że o ciekawą pracę możesz konkurować z dziesiątkami innych kandydatów i nie wszyscy są zaproszeni na rozmowę kwalifikacyjną. Czasami pierwszej selekcji dokonuje się wyłącznie na podstawie CV i listu motywacyjnego. Twoje CV musi być najlepsze, ale musi zawierać tylko prawdę.
źródło
Staraj się unikać uwzględniania tych, które nie mają nic wspólnego z pracą, o którą się ubiegasz, jeśli uważasz, że twoje CV staje się zbyt długie. C ++ powinien wyróżniać się dla tego typu zadań i nie być zakopany za różnymi wersjami HTML. Nie chcesz, aby ktoś był zirytowany po przeczytaniu 10-stronicowego CV na niższą pozycję. „Przeczytaj rozdział 15 na temat wskaźników. Wczoraj zapisałeś się na projekt open source za pomocą Pythona.”
Wymień umiejętności, które czujesz się komfortowo, wskazując swój poziom kompetencji. Być może nie chcesz, aby Twoim jedynym projektem było „Hello World!” Samo umieszczenie C # bez doświadczenia w budowaniu czegoś nie będzie go wycinać.
Jeśli rozpaczliwie zależy Ci na konkretnej pracy, być może będziesz musiał wskazać umiejętności, których tak naprawdę nie chcesz wykonywać. Projekty konwersji będą wymagać pracy z potencjalnie przestarzałymi językami, ale mam nadzieję, że jest to tymczasowe i nadal możesz pracować z nowym wybranym językiem.
Wszyscy próbujemy się sprzedać. Utrzymuj swoje CV czyste i zwięzłe (w stosunku do tego, co jest akceptowalne w twojej części świata). Jeśli utworzysz następną aplikację-zabójcę lub nowy język, możesz uciec od niechlujnego CV; w przeciwnym razie jesteś tylko debilem.
źródło
Dostosuj to! Jeśli masz róg obfitości technologii, wymień ten, który jest odpowiedni dla stanowiska, o które się ubiegasz.
Ponadto - jeśli masz wątpliwości lub widzisz wartość dodaną, trzymaj się wysokiego poziomu. Na przykład Java / JEE i tylko te interfejsy API, które znasz na poważnie. Nie przejmuj się wszystkimi drobiazgami (JavaScript, JSP, JSF, Swing, a to tylko interfejs ...), jeśli masz zamiar również wymienić inne główne gałęzie programowania.
źródło
zgadzam się z @Ladislav Mrnka, który można ogólnie podsumować:
Nie ma górnej granicy ; a dokładniej, im więcej, tym lepiej dla Ciebie. Powodem jest to, że osoby rekrutujące skanują CV w poszukiwaniu słów kluczowych. Im więcej umieścisz umiejętności, tym więcej trafień wyskoczysz, co zapewni Ci lepszą widoczność. Dotyczy to zarówno wyszukiwarek w cyfrowej wersji twojego CV, jak i dobrego kontaktu wzrokowego z martwym drzewem w twoim CV.
Trudniejsze jest jednak pozostawienie przestarzałych lub nieistotnych umiejętności; ponieważ dla rekrutera mogą być tyle czerwonych flag, ile nie będą. Wszystko zależy od tego, jak postępują z takimi życiorysami i od tego, czy mają jakieś uprzedzone wyobrażenie o pewnych typach ludzi (aka. Są dyskryminujące).
Na przykład:
Programista, który zna Photoshopa, może być bardzo dobrze postrzegany jako ktoś, kto nie wie dużo o programowaniu (dotyczy to mnie, biorąc pod uwagę, że wykonuję zarówno prace projektowe, jak i programistyczne).
Czasami pominięcie nieistotnej technologii, takiej jak pakiety Office, wyklucza organizacje HR, które skanują po tej zdolności, nawet jeśli nie jest ona potrzebna.
źródło
Podświetl te, z którymi jesteś bardziej znany i zainteresowany pracą, a także zobacz wymagania firmy, której szukają.
Na przykład, jeśli istnieją otwarcia .NET, nie musisz zaznaczać Java.
źródło
Dbaj o praktyczność swojego CV / CV. Większość pracodawców nie spojrzy na twoje CV, jeśli ma ono ponad 2 strony, ale nie chcesz, aby było ono również mniejsze niż 1,5 strony.
Jeśli twoje CV zawiera więcej niż dwie strony ze wszystkimi technologiami, które chcesz wymienić, wybierz te, które Twoim zdaniem są najmniej odpowiednie dla stanowiska, na które aplikujesz, i podrzuć je. Jeśli okaże się, że aplikujesz na stanowisko, w którym te technologie są teraz istotne, dołącz je ponownie. Niestandardowe wznowienia idą znacznie dalej.
Jeśli twoje CV ma mniej niż 1,5 strony i chcesz wypełnić trochę miejsca, nie sięgaj po dodatkowe technologie, o których nie możesz inteligentnie rozmawiać w wywiadzie. Zamiast tego spróbuj rozwinąć inną sekcję, taką jak „Praca wolontariuszy” lub coś takiego, aby pokazać, że znasz wiele technologii, ale jesteś także dobrze rozwiniętą osobą.
źródło
Osobiście nie wymieniam umiejętności jako osobnej sekcji, ale zintegrowałem z moimi doświadczeniami.
Omawiając każde zajmowane przeze mnie stanowisko, omawiam technologie i narzędzia, z których korzystałem lub byłem narażony, oprócz zadań, które wykonywałem. Staje się bardziej podobny do „Zrobiłem X używając Y i Z”. Staram się skupić moje CV na tym, co zrobiłem i co kiedyś robiłem.
Z moich doświadczeń wynika, że będą istnieć formularze aplikacyjne, w których firmy będą mogły wyliczyć swoje umiejętności. Ponadto, jeśli piszę list motywacyjny lub e-mail, zaznaczę również wszystko, co jest istotne dla stanowiska.
źródło
Kiedy umieścisz coś w sekcji umiejętności w swoim życiorysie, oznacza to, że masz więcej niż poziom kompetencji Ucznia. Otwieracie się na przetestowanie tych umiejętności. Jeśli potrafisz odpowiedzieć na pytania techniczne w tym języku, dołącz to. Jeśli nie jesteś pewien odpowiedzi na więcej niż 50% typowych pytań, nie dołączaj tego.
Wymień tylko te, nad którymi pracowałeś w branży, szczegółowo. Jeśli dobrze znasz technologię, być może zrobiłeś w niej certyfikację, ale tak naprawdę na nią nie pracujesz, dołącz ją.
Na przykład mój obecny projekt jest w C ++ / CLI, ale robię też trochę kodowania w C # (powiedzmy 10%). Nie umieszczam bitu C # na mojej liście umiejętności, ponieważ nie ukończyłem kursu; ale wspominam o tym w szczegółach projektu.
źródło
Powinieneś wymienić tylko technologie, z którymi możesz od razu rozpocząć pracę, jeśli chce tego pracodawca. Zwykłem również programować w C i mam praktyczną wiedzę, ale może być trudne, jeśli pracodawca poprosi mnie, abym zaczął od razu.
Dlatego powinieneś wymienić tylko te technologie, których obecnie używasz i mieć wiedzę specjalistyczną, aby od razu rozpocząć pracę.
źródło
Mam wypisaną listę umiejętności / technologii oddzielonych przecinkami, które znam / używam. Każda kula to lista powiązanych technologii, na przykład:
itd itd.
źródło
Zazwyczaj wymieniam obszary specjalizacji / ekspertyzy oddzielone od „technologii”. Ubiegając się o stanowisko .Net, niewielu szuka eksperta JQuery, więc staram się, aby nie zabierało to moich prawdziwych specjalności. Może to wyglądać mniej więcej tak:
Zapobiega to sytuacji, która może cię naprawdę ugryźć: gdy menedżer ds. Zatrudnienia liczy pewne technologie jako faktyczne negatywne skutki. Oczywiście jest to irracjonalne, ale większość ludzi trochę się denerwuje, gdy widzi w CV nieaktualne technologie. W naszym obszarze dość trudno jest znaleźć ludzi .Net, ale jest mnóstwo ludzi AS400 RPG. Wiele osób z RPG nauczy się wystarczająco dużo C #, aby dostać się do drzwi, ale po 6 miesiącach okazało się, że chociaż potrafią kodować, są one z zupełnie innej platformy i starają się wybrać najbardziej podstawowy język zależne wzorce projektowe. Oczywiście, to nie wszyscy, i znam prawdziwych czarodziejów, którzy spędzili lata na COBOL, ale to nie powstrzymuje ludzi od myślenia dwa razy. Jeśli nie chcesz całkowicie pozostawić tej umiejętności na liście, dobrym pomysłem jest umieszczenie jej na liście podrzędnej.
źródło
Wymień każdą umiejętność, na którą chcesz przyjąć pracę.
Polecam także sekcję akronimu (właściwie inicjalizmu, ale kto się liczy), w której podajesz wszystkie warianty akronimu (inicjalizmu i to 2) oraz możliwą nazwę dla każdej umiejętności, którą wymieniasz. Na przykład możesz wymienić JEE, J2EE, JSE, J2SE, Java, Java 2 Standard Edition, Java Standard Edition, Java 2 Enterprise Edition i Java Enterprise Edition. Jest to pomocne (dla Ciebie), gdy rekruterzy przeszukują CV dla słów kluczowych.
źródło